Average Salary after Completing Construction Project Management Program

The following table shows the average earning of students three years after completing the Construction Project Management program by degree type. The average earning after graduation is $72,982 for bachelor's degree and $109,077 for master degree programs.
DegreeAverage EarningAverage Loan Debt
Associate's Degree$49,039$19,697
Bachelor's Degree$72,982$23,164
Master's Degree$109,077$58,514
